Right main bronchus rupture due to blunt chest trauma

Abstract
Bronchial rupture following major blunt chest trauma should be suspected in every case of massive and persistent air leak through the intercostal drain tube. Chest radiogram offers indirect signs, while chest CT scan demonstrates specific signs highly suggestive for this extremely rare tracheobronchial injury. Bedside bronchoscopy confirms the diagnosis. © 2018 The Authors. Clinical Case Reports published by John Wiley & Sons Ltd
